Who is Anushka Sharma?
Anushka Sharma biography chronicles the remarkable rise of one of Bollywood’s most versatile and influential actresses. Born on 1 May 1988 in Ayodhya, Uttar Pradesh, she has established herself as a leading figure in Indian cinema over nearly two decades. At 37 years old in 2025, Sharma remains one of India’s highest-paid actresses and most successful film producers.
Sharma’s journey from an army officer’s daughter to Bollywood stardom exemplifies determination and talent. Raised in Bangalore, she initially pursued modelling before transitioning to acting. Her debut opposite Shah Rukh Khan in Rab Ne Bana Di Jodi (2008) launched a career that would include numerous blockbusters and critically acclaimed performances.
Beyond acting, Sharma has distinguished herself as a producer through Clean Slate Filmz, creating content that pushes creative boundaries. Her production house has delivered acclaimed projects for Netflix and Amazon Prime Video.
Sharma’s personal life gained significant attention following her marriage to cricket legend Virat Kohli in 2017. Together, they form one of India’s most celebrated power couples, with a combined net worth exceeding ₹1,300 crore.

Early Life and Background
Anushka Sharma was born into a distinguished army family in Ayodhya, Uttar Pradesh. Her father, Colonel Ajay Kumar Sharma, served in the Indian Army, whilst her mother, Ashima Sharma, managed the household. Growing up in a military environment instilled discipline and resilience in young Anushka.
The family relocated frequently due to her father’s postings, eventually settling in Bangalore, Karnataka. Sharma has often spoken about how her army background shaped her personality and work ethic, expressing immense pride in being an army officer’s daughter.
Her elder brother, Karnesh Sharma, initially served in the Merchant Navy and played cricket for the under-19 Bangalore Ranji team before transitioning to film production. The siblings later became business partners in Clean Slate Filmz.
Educational Background
Sharma completed her early education at Army School, benefiting from the structured environment that military institutions provide. She later pursued higher studies at Mount Carmel College in Bangalore, graduating with a specialisation in Arts.
During her college years, Sharma developed an interest in modelling and began participating in fashion events. Her tall frame and distinctive features caught the attention of industry professionals. Though she initially harboured no acting ambitions, her modelling success would eventually open doors to Bollywood.
Career Journey
Sharma’s professional journey began with modelling. In 2007, she made her runway debut at Lakme Fashion Week for designer Wendell Rodricks’s Les Vamps Show. Her impressive presence led Rodricks to select her as his finale model for the Spring Summer ’07 Collection.
Her acting career commenced when producer Aditya Chopra cast her opposite Shah Rukh Khan in Rab Ne Bana Di Jodi (2008). Despite initial doubts about her unconventional looks, Sharma delivered a confident performance that earned critical appreciation and a Filmfare Best Female Debut nomination.
Sharma consolidated her position with Band Baaja Baaraat (2010) and Jab Tak Hai Jaan (2012), winning the Filmfare Award for Best Supporting Actress for the latter. Her performances in NH10 (2015), Ae Dil Hai Mushkil (2016), Sultan (2016), and Sui Dhaaga (2018) showcased her range and cemented her status among Bollywood’s elite.
In 2015, Sharma ventured into production with Clean Slate Filmz, co-founded with her brother Karnesh. The company produced NH10, marking her dual role as actress and producer. Subsequent productions included Phillauri (2017), Pari (2018), the acclaimed Amazon Prime series Paatal Lok (2020), and Netflix’s Bulbbul (2020).

Personal Life and Relationships
Sharma met cricketer Virat Kohli in 2013 during a television commercial shoot. Their relationship blossomed despite demanding professional schedules. They married on 11 December 2017 in a private ceremony in Tuscany, Italy, attended by close family and friends.
The couple welcomed their first child, daughter Vamika, on 11 January 2021. They have been notably protective of their children’s privacy, requesting media to refrain from publishing photographs. Their second child, son Akaay, was born on 15 February 2024 in London, where the family has been residing.
Sharma and Kohli are known for their spiritual inclinations, practising meditation and following vegetarian lifestyles. Sharma adopted vegetarianism in 2015, later becoming vegan. Their relationship exemplifies mutual support, with each frequently attending the other’s professional commitments.
Net Worth and Financial Profile
Anushka Sharma has built an impressive financial portfolio through diverse income streams. Her estimated net worth stands at approximately ₹255 crore (around $30 million), making her one of India’s wealthiest actresses.
Her primary income derives from acting, with reports suggesting she commands ₹7-9 crore per film. Brand endorsements contribute significantly, with partnerships including Tissot, Audi India, Philips India, Puma, and Livspace. Her fashion brand Nush, launched in 2017, targets young women with affordable yet stylish clothing.
Clean Slate Filmz has proven commercially successful, producing content for major streaming platforms. The couple owns multiple properties, including residences in Mumbai, Delhi, Gurgaon, and Alibaug valued collectively over ₹100 crore. Their combined net worth of approximately ₹1,300 crore positions them among India’s wealthiest couples.
Major Achievements
Sharma’s trophy cabinet includes numerous prestigious accolades. She won the Filmfare Award for Best Supporting Actress for Jab Tak Hai Jaan (2012) and received multiple nominations for films including Band Baaja Baaraat, NH10, and Ae Dil Hai Mushkil.
Her films have collectively grossed billions at the box office. PK (2014) and Sultan (2016) rank among the highest-grossing Indian films ever made. As a producer, Sharma earned recognition for Paatal Lok, which won the Filmfare OTT Award for Best Drama Series.
Forbes Asia included her in their prestigious 30 Under 30 list in 2018, whilst Fortune India named her among the 50 Most Powerful Women in Business in 2018 and 2019. In 2024, IMDb ranked her 22nd on their list of 100 Most Viewed Indian Stars.
